The weather in 2014 was so perfect, even our usually fog-shrouded vineyard in Freestone saw plenty of sunshine and warm temperatures. Our cooler coastal sites love warm sum- mers and temperate fall weather, and reward us with generous, rich, elegant fruit. Our har- vest at Freestone was early as everything else was, coming in at the middle of the pinot pack on September 13. The red fruit notes carry the lead this year, with cranberry and red rasp- berry mingling with cardamom, nutmeg and bramble spice notes. There's an enveloping quality to the aromas that promises the richness ahead. The first sip fulfills that with plush raspberry pie flavors, carried on firm medium-grained tannins. The berries are accented with thyme notes and dark, exotic sandalwood incense-the famous "Freestone spice"- before ending in an assertive and lingering finish that carries another promise, of a long and beautiful life ahead. This is a great match for smoked duck or herb-roasted pheasant.
Wine Enthusiast
  • we91

From two blocks of a vineyard above Freestone that's strongly influenced by the ocean, this wine is marked by leathery pepper, baked cherry and an exotic mix of savory spice. Medium-bodied, it has a density that's both plush and lush.

Virginie Boone, April 1, 2017
Wine Advocate
  • wa88

Medium ruby-purple colored, the 2014 Pinot Noir Freestone Hill Vineyard has a perfumed nose with floral notes over cherries and currants with a touch of pomegranate. Medium-bodied, the palate is purely fruited with nice structure finishing a little straightforward.

Lisa Perrotti-Brown, March 1, 2017
Wine Spectator
  • ws87

The initial push of zesty, spicy wild berry loses velocity and gains a dusty, loamy earth presence that become this wine's signature. Drink now through 2020.

James Laube, 2017
